Edgerton Charles Belcher

ID # 5295, (1865-1936)
BaptismEdgerton Charles Belcher was baptized in 1865 at Southampton, Bruce Co., Ontario. 
MarriageHe married Elizabeth Carrick, daughter of Andrew Carrick and Isabella Hill, on 28 November 1917 at Goderich, Huron Co., Ontario.
Mrge reg. 010285-17 Goderich, Huron Co.
Edward Charles Becher, 61, widower, teamster, Methodist. Born Southampton, residing Goderich. Parents John Belcher and Mary Jane Furey.
Elizabeth Carrick, age illeg., spinster, Presbyterian. Born Ashfield, residing Goderich. Parents Andrew Carrick and Isabella Hill.
Witnesses Christina G. Carrick and Mary L. Scrimgeour, both of Goderich.
On 28 November, 1917, at Goderich, by R. C. McDermid, Goderich, Presbyterian.
 
DeathHe died on 11 September 1936 at Goderich, Huron Co.. 
BurialHe was buried on 14 September 1936 at Maitland Cemetery, Goderich, Huron County, Ontario. 
NoteEdgerton, on his marriage registration, shows his name as Edward. Apparently, Edgerton was correct.

Death reg. 019235-36 Goderich, Huron Co.
Edgerton Charles Belcher died Sept. 11, 1936, at Cambria Road, Goderich, where he had resided for 60 years.
Married. Born Southampton, Ontario, on Jan. 2, 1854. Age 82 years, 9 months, 8 days. Trade baker. Year last worked at this occupation 1910. Wife Elizabeth Carrick. Parents Robert Belcher and Mary Jane Furey, both born England. Physician A. H. Macklin. Informant Mrs. E. C. Belcher, Goderich, wife.
Burial Goderich, Sept. 14, 1936.

Edgerton's gravestone shows him buried with a Hazel (Belcher) Kelly, 1900-1938. A death record for her has not been found.

Edgerton was first married to a Mary Ann Cantelon in Goderich in 1878. A death registration or place of burial for her has not been found.
